What Are the Essential Features to Look for in a Small Diaper Bag Backpack?

The essential features to look for in a small diaper bag backpack include functionality, comfort, and organization.

  1. Size and Capacity
  2. Material and Durability
  3. Comfort and Ergonomics
  4. Storage Compartments
  5. Ease of Cleaning
  6. Versatility and Style
  7. Insulated Pocket
  8. Price Point

Considering these features often reflects personal preferences. Some parents prioritize style over function, while others may prefer a more minimalist design.

  1. Size and Capacity:
    Size and capacity matter significantly in a small diaper bag backpack. A well-sized bag should hold all necessary baby items but remain compact. It typically ranges between 10 to 20 liters. Experts recommend considering what you usually pack to avoid over- or under-stuffing.

  2. Material and Durability:
    Material and durability affect the backpack’s lifespan. Most diaper bags are made from polyester or nylon, which are water-resistant and easy to clean. High-quality materials can withstand wear and tear, as reported by consumer reviews. Manufacturers like Skip Hop have crafted bags known for their resilience.

  3. Comfort and Ergonomics:
    Comfort and ergonomics ensure carrying the bag remains manageable. Look for padded shoulder straps and adjustable designs. Research shows well-structured backpacks can reduce back pain, particularly for parents who carry extra weight for extended periods.

  4. Storage Compartments:
    Storage compartments are crucial for organization. A good diaper bag backpack should have designated areas for diapers, wipes, bottles, and personal items. The Kids’ Travel Change Backpack is an example that includes various pockets to increase accessibility and efficiency.

  5. Ease of Cleaning:
    Ease of cleaning is essential for maintaining hygiene. Many bags now feature machine-washable components. Additionally, stain-resistant fabric can help parents manage spills. Studies suggest that easier maintenance lowers stress, particularly among new parents.

  6. Versatility and Style:
    Versatility and style allow the bag to transition between baby care and everyday use. Some designs resemble fashionable backpacks rather than traditional diaper bags. This dual-functionality appeals to parents seeking practicality without sacrificing style.

  7. Insulated Pocket:
    An insulated pocket is beneficial for keeping bottles warm or cold. This feature extends the usability of the bag. Many parents appreciate having a designated space that maintains the temperature of their child’s milk or snacks, as indicated by product reviews on retail websites.

  8. Price Point:
    Price point can vary widely. More affordable bags may lack features, while premium options offer advanced functionalities. Parents must balance budget constraints with desired features, as highlighted by numerous parenting blogs analyzing cost-effective solutions versus high-end products.

How Does the Compact Size of a Diaper Bag Backpack Affect Its Practicality?

The compact size of a diaper bag backpack enhances its practicality in several ways. First, it is easy to carry. A smaller backpack reduces fatigue and discomfort while transporting essential items. Second, it promotes organization. Limited space encourages thoughtful packing, making it easier to locate necessities quickly. Third, it fits seamlessly into various settings. A compact bag works well in tight spaces, such as restaurant tables or car backseats. Additionally, it matches a busy lifestyle. Parents often appreciate a lightweight option that allows them to move freely. Overall, a compact diaper bag backpack provides convenience, efficiency, and adaptability for caregivers.

How Can You Select the Perfect Small Diaper Bag Backpack for Your Lifestyle?

To select the perfect small diaper bag backpack for your lifestyle, consider key factors such as size, organization, comfort, style, and material.

Size: Opt for a backpack that is compact yet spacious enough to hold all essential items. The right size should comfortably fit diapers, wipes, bottles, and personal items without overwhelming you. A survey by Parenting Magazine (2022) suggests that parents prefer bags that offer a balance between compactness and storage capacity.

Organization: Look for multiple compartments and pockets in the bag. Organized storage helps locate items quickly. Having separate sections for diapers, snacks, and personal belongings can streamline your outing. A backpack with insulated pockets can keep bottles warm or cool.

Comfort: Choose a backpack with padded straps and a breathable back panel. Comfort is essential, especially when carrying the bag for extended periods. According to a study in the Journal of Ergonomics (2021), ergonomic designs reduce strain on the back and shoulders.

Style: Select a design that matches your personal style and is suitable for different occasions. Many modern diaper bags come in versatile styles that can transition from a baby bag to a regular backpack. This multi-functionality helps you continue using the bag even after your diaper days are over.

Material: Pick a durable and easy-to-clean material. Waterproof or water-resistant materials protect contents from spills and weather conditions. Additionally, a bag with stain-resistant fabric will maintain its appearance over time. A 2023 study from the Textile Research Journal emphasizes the importance of selecting materials that can withstand wear and tear, especially for active parents.

By concentrating on these factors, you can find a small diaper bag backpack that meets both your practical needs and personal style.
